He picked us up at 10am and we drove to the local town and to the second biggest Temple in Fiji. It was very colourful and the imagery was vibrant and exotic with lots of eyes and less morbid than Christian effigy.
We then went to The Garden Of the Sleeping Giant next. The landscape of the mountain looks like a giant asleep, his face and legs are recognisable. The garden was created 1977 by Burr who wanted a place to keep his orchids. The garden has the most beautiful and colourful flowers I've ever seen.
